What Exactly Is Root Canal Treatment?
Root Canal Treatment, commonly called RCT, is a procedure used to remove infected or damaged tissue from inside a tooth.
The goal is simple: save the natural tooth instead of removing it.
Inside every tooth is a soft tissue called pulp. When bacteria reach this area through deep decay, cracks, or injury, infection develops. A root canal removes the infected pulp, cleans the canals, and seals the tooth to prevent future problems.
Modern RCT is designed to relieve pain—not cause it.

Warning Signs You May Need RCT
Persistent Tooth Pain
Pain that lingers or worsens over time is often a sign of nerve involvement.
Sensitivity That Doesn't Go Away
If hot or cold foods trigger discomfort that lasts for several seconds or minutes, the pulp may be inflamed.
Swollen Gums
Localized swelling near a specific tooth may indicate infection.
Pain While Chewing
Pressure sensitivity is often associated with deeper dental problems.
Tooth Discoloration
A tooth that becomes darker than surrounding teeth may have experienced internal damage.
Pimple-Like Swelling on Gums
This can be a sign of an abscess that requires immediate attention.

What Happens During a Root Canal Procedure?
Many patients are surprised by how straightforward modern RCT can be.
Detailed Examination
We evaluate the tooth using clinical examination and diagnostic imaging.
Comfortable Numbing
Local anesthesia ensures patient comfort during treatment.
Cleaning the Infection
The infected pulp is carefully removed from the tooth.
Shaping and Sealing
The canals are cleaned, shaped, and sealed to prevent reinfection.
Final Restoration
A crown may be recommended to strengthen and protect the treated tooth.

Frequently Asked Questions
How long does a root canal treatment take?
Many cases can be completed in one or two appointments, depending on the severity of infection.
Is root canal treatment painful?
Modern RCT is typically no more uncomfortable than receiving a dental filling.
How long does a root canal-treated tooth last?
With proper care and regular dental visits, a treated tooth can last for many years and often a lifetime.
